Produktinformationen zu „Ballroom / Dress, Body, Culture (ePub)“
Competitive ballroom is much more than a style of dance. Rather, it is a continually evolving and increasingly global social and cultural arena: of fashion, performance, art, sport, gender and more.
Ballroom explores the intersection of dance cultures, dress and the body. Presenting the author's experiences at an international range of dance events in Europe, the US and UK, as well as featuring the views of individual dancers, the book shows how dancing influences mind and body alike. For students of anthropology, dance, cultural and performance studies, Ballroom provides an ethnographic picture of how dancers and others live their lives both on and off the dance floor.

Autoren-Porträt von Jonathan S. Marion
Jonathan S. Marion is Assistant Professor at the Department of Anthropology at the University of Arkansas, Fayetteville, USA and President of the Society for Visual Anthropology (SVA).
